This should be an interesting week for me with my New SC. It definitely scored points with me. It makes me wonder was Uncle Gillette drunk on the day he invented the New LC?
SV delivered in aces with all of its bells on. The splash has a very sophisticated scent profile. It's masculine and clean without being overstated. It is super slick. I need to use a lot less tomorrow. It left my skin a bit too oily for my liking.
I used my Evo expecting it to have a significantly better feel, and by it out performing my Simpson Trafalgar T3. My Simpson Trafalgar T3 feels exactly the same as my Omega Evo. I could tell them apart other than the T3 is a lot more brush. This is curious? I expected to be blown away upon using my Evo again. Instead it put things into perspective. If you're looking for a high end feeling synthetic, but you don't want to shell out the money for am Omega get the Simpsons. It's the same thing.
